- Our process for cleaning rugs starts with us inspecting your rug and noting any stains that may need special care.
- We send the rugs to our experts who start off the process by dusting the rug with our powerful vacuum to take out any type of fiber and therefore loosening the pile of the rug.
- We use a formulated solution and hand brush the rug to clean the fibers to perfection.
- We rinse the rugs with fresh water and let the rug dry in our climate control room.
- Finally we clean the fringe to restore it to its original color and luster.
Oriental Rug Cleaning FAQs
What Cleaning Methods Are Safe for My Wool or Silk Rug?
Safe oriental rug cleaning for wool and silk typically involves gentle, hand-guided washing with solutions appropriate for natural fibers. We assess each rug's fiber content, dye stability, and construction before choosing a method, because what works for a sturdy wool tribal piece may not suit a delicate silk medallion. Our goal is to preserve both structure and color while removing embedded dust, oils, and soil that routine vacuuming cannot reach.
How Often Should I Have My Oriental Rug Professionally Cleaned?
We recommend professional cleaning every three to five years under normal household use. Rugs in high-traffic areas of your Milwaukee or Whitefish Bay home, or those exposed to pets, may benefit from more frequent attention. Regular cleaning helps extend the life of your investment and prevents grit from working deeper into the pile, where it can cause fiber damage that becomes harder to reverse.

How Do I Know if My Rug Needs Cleaning or Professional Repair?
Cleaning and repair are different needs, and sometimes a rug requires both. Fraying fringes, moth damage, worn pile, holes, or structural issues call for professional rug repair rather than cleaning alone. Our team evaluates every rug on arrival, so if we spot repair needs alongside soiling, we will let you know before any work begins.
What Should I Expect During the Oriental Rug Cleaning Process?
Our team inspects each rug for fiber type, condition, and areas of concern. Cleaning typically takes seven to ten business days from drop-off to completion. We do not rush the drying process, which is critical for preventing mildew and maintaining pile integrity.
